6-3-49: PROHIBITION OF CIGARETTE VENDING MACHINES IN PUBLIC PLACES:
   (A)   Except as provided in subsection (B) of this section, no person, firm or corporation shall distribute or sell cigarettes or other tobacco products by the use of a vending machine, or install or maintain a vending machine with the intent to make such distributions or sales.
   (B)   The following establishments, businesses, clubs and facilities may maintain cigarette or tobacco product vending machines on their premises:
      1.   A private business establishment licensed as a liquor dealer by the city of East Moline, and/or a privately owned and operated club or association requiring a paid membership.
      2.   Factories, private businesses, offices or other private facilities not open to the general public.
      3.   Facilities to which persons under the age of eighteen (18) years are not permitted access.
   (C)   No cigarette or tobacco product vending machine can be placed in a doorway or any other area which is easily accessible to minors.
   (D)   For purposes of this section, "vending machines" shall mean any automated, self-service device which, upon insertion of money, tokens, or any other form of payment, dispenses cigarettes or other tobacco products.
   (E)   Any person convicted of a violation of this section shall be fined in a sum not less than one hundred dollars ($100.00) nor more than five hundred dollars ($500.00). (Ord. 91-20, 7-15-1991)
